GE IC200MDL940K
Technical Specifications:
- Output Points: 16 discrete outputs, divided into two groups of eight outputs each.
- Output Type: Relay outputs with fixed coils and moving armatures.
- Contact Material: Silver contacts for improved conductivity and durability.
- Load Current: Minimum load current of 10 mA per point; maximum load current varies based on voltage conditions:
- 2 A per point for AC voltages from 5 to 265 V.
- 2 A per point for DC voltages from 5 to 30 V.
- 0.2 A per point for DC voltages from 31 to 125 V.

GE IC200MDL650
Technical Specifications:
- Input Channels: 32 non-isolated inputs, divided into four groups of eight channels each.
- Voltage Ratings:
- Nominal operating voltage: 240 VAC.
- Operating voltage range: 0 to 264 VAC.
- On-state voltage range: 155 VAC to 264 VAC.
- Off-state voltage range: 0 to 40 VAC.
- Input Current: 2.0 to 5.5 mA.
- Backplane Current Consumption: 50 mA.

GE IC200GBI001
Technical Specifications:
- I/O Capacity: Supports up to 64 I/O modules (8 modules per rack, with a maximum of 8 racks).
- Memory: 1024 discrete input points, 1024 discrete output points, 128 bytes of analog input memory, and 128 bytes of analog output memory.
- Transmission Speed: Supports up to 153.6 kbaud for extended network configurations, with standard speeds of 153.6 kbaud, 76.8 kbaud, and 38.4 kbaud.
- Bus Connections: Dual Genius bus terminals (upper terminal for primary connection, lower terminal for redundancy).
- Power Consumption: 250 mA at 4VDC and 10 mA at 3.3VDC.

GE IC200CHS002K
Technical Specifications:
- Terminal Configuration: 36 IEC box-type terminals arranged in two groups (A1-A18 and B1-B18).
- Voltage Range: Supports up to 0-264 VAC, with a transient voltage tolerance of up to 300 VAC.
- Current Capacity: Each terminal rated for 2 Amps, with 8 Amps per power/ground terminal.
- Wire Compatibility: Accepts solid or stranded copper wires ranging from AWG #14 to AWG #22.
- Installation: Designed for horizontal mounting only, with a minimum enclosure depth requirement of 70 mm.
- Backplane Communication: Provides communication and power for hosted I/O modules through a carrier mating connector.
